Remote Sensing Instrumentation

Remote sensing is the process of gathering information about an object or area from a distance, typically using specialized equipment such as satellites, airplanes, or drones. Astronomical remote sensing refers to the use of telescopes and other instruments to observe celestial bodies and phenomena from afar. With advancements in technology and data analysis techniques, remote sensing has become an important tool for understanding our universe, from studying the properties of distant stars and galaxies to detecting planets beyond our solar system.
